Good morning from OWITH.ai: the podcast that gives you only what's important to hear in AI and tech world.DFJ Growth, founded in 2005, aims to help companies stay private longer and mature before going public. Their cautious approach to investing focuses on top-of-market signals and leveraging secondaries and IPOs of their portfolio companies. The recent investments in AI-powered startups demonstrate continued growth and innovation in the tech industry. With two decades of experience in growth-stage investments, DFJ Growth has positioned itself as a trusted partner for founders navigating the tech industry. Several acquisitions and investments, such as Supreme Group acquiring healthcare marketing agencies and Church & Dwight acquiring Touchland, showcase ongoing activity in the market.
